Package org.apache.maven.toolchain
Class DefaultToolchainsBuilder
java.lang.Object
org.apache.maven.toolchain.DefaultToolchainsBuilder
- All Implemented Interfaces:
ToolchainsBuilder
@Deprecated
@Named("default")
@Singleton
public class DefaultToolchainsBuilder
extends Object
implements ToolchainsBuilder
Deprecated.
- Author:
- Benjamin Bentmann
-
Constructor Summary
-
Method Summary
-
Constructor Details
-
DefaultToolchainsBuilder
public DefaultToolchainsBuilder()Deprecated.
-
-
Method Details
-
build
public org.apache.maven.api.toolchain.PersistedToolchains build(File userToolchainsFile) throws MisconfiguredToolchainException Deprecated.Description copied from interface:ToolchainsBuilder
Builds the toolchains model from the configured toolchain files.- Specified by:
build
in interfaceToolchainsBuilder
- Parameters:
userToolchainsFile
- The path to the toolchains file, may benull
to disable parsing.- Returns:
- The toolchains model or
null
if no toolchain file was configured or the configured file does not exist. - Throws:
MisconfiguredToolchainException
- If the toolchain file exists but cannot be parsed.
-
DefaultToolchainsBuilder